Article: "Blockchain for Financial Inclusion: Leveraging Decentralized Technologies to Serve the Unbanked." This article presents advanced research on utilizing blockchain technology and decentralized finance (DeFi) principles to promote financial inclusion in underserved populations. It explores how blockchain-based payment systems, micro-lending protocols, and digital identity solutions can provide secure, transparent, and low-cost financial services.
